Job description

The Painter is responsible for refinishing vehicles to meet pre-accident condition or industry standards of quality. Must be able to work with mentor to learn all aspects of paint refinishing.

Responsibilities:

  • Report to Body Shop Foreman or Body Shop Manager, and will be assigned duties on a daily basis.
  • Maintain Proficiency of 60% or better, billing a minimum of 4.8 hours per day.
  • Keep area safe and clean.
  • Follow all safety measures for personal and environment safety.
  • Wear all appropriate safety equipment (PPE) for each specific task; for eyes (goggles, face shields), hands (gloves), lungs (respiratory systems, dust masks), skin (protective suit).
  • Examine damaged vehicles and estimates of repair cost. Immediately report any hidden damage to supervisor.
  • Report any lost or broken parts to the supervisor.
  • Maintain all body shop equipment in good safe working condition.
  • Maintain spray booth and mixing equipment. Keep mixing room in good working condition.
  • Check body repairs before primer is applied.
  • Maintain a level of quality to industry standards.
  • Keep repaints to a minimum.
  • Must remove all dirt and runs from painted areas.
  • Clean paint areas, tools and equipment.
  • Mix and apply primers and sealers, sand and prep prime surfaces for finish paint applications
  • Keep production manager aware of status.
  • Clean grease and dirt from product.
  • Apply masking tape over parts and areas that are not to be coated.
  • Fill cavities and dents with putty to attain smooth surface.
